The Huffington Post has partnered with online news outlet Global Post for more international news, Journalism.co.uk reported Wednesday.
GlobalPost.com won't officially launch until January 12 next year, but its reports have already been published on the U.S.-based Huffington Post's beta world section. The two have a syndication deal.
GlobalPost has 70 correspondents in 50 countries, and also made a syndication deal with VietNamNet, a Vietnamese news Web site, according to Journalism.co.uk.
"The Huffington Post is a leading innovator in this space. By providing great stories reported by our team of correspondents throughout the world, we are building our brand with the right audience, driving traffic, and shedding light on interesting and important global issues," Philip S. Balboni, GlobalPost.com CEO, stated in a press release.
